From Dr. Rao’s Welcome Back note on August 23rd:
This fall, we welcome more than 30,000 students, including 6,000 new undergraduates beginning their academic careers at VCU. About 57% of our new students are from minority populations, making this the most diverse class in VCU’s history. And 32% percent of our new students are the first person in their families to attend college. I am proud that we continue to educate and graduate more first-generation and Pell-eligible students than our peer institutions in Virginia combined. No matter where they begin, our students face an exciting future: Since 2012, both our 4- and 6-year graduation rates have improved by more than 14 percentage points, and both now exceed the national average.
